So, what really characterizes a perpetual inventory system? It's simple yet game-changing: it maintains a running balance of product quantities. You heard that right! This system updates inventory records automatically whenever any event occurs—be it a sale, a purchase, or even returns due to damaged goods. Imagine how this real-time tracking aids healthcare professionals. It helps avoid stockouts, a critical issue when every moment counts.

Let’s consider how this system stacks up against periodic inventory systems, which update records at predefined intervals. Picture this: you're reliant on counts taken every month or quarter. That approach can lead to discrepancies, leaving you vulnerable during unexpected rises in demand. The beauty of a perpetual system is that it eliminates those painful surprises. It acts as your watchful eye, keeping tabs on every single product.
